SATELLITE INTERCEPTION SYSTEM FEASIBILITY STUDY, VOLUME II.
Abstract
This is the final report of an Antisatellite System Feasibility Study sponsored by the Advanced Research Projects Agency under Contract SD-177. The contract performance period extended from 30 April to 31 October 1963. The study concerned the feasibility of using homing stages booster by ICBM/IRBM launch vehilces to achieve satellite kill by non-nuclear means. The study concluded that, subject to the practical solution of the number of technical problems, the approach studied is feasible. (Author)
